About Chetan Badgujar
Chetan Badgujar is a scholar working on Business and International Management, Soil Science and Plant Science, having authored 27 papers that have together received 283 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Smart Agriculture and AI (10 papers), Soil Mechanics and Vehicle Dynamics (6 papers) and Agricultural Engineering and Mechanization (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Analytical Chemistry (44 citations), Plant Science (156 citations) and Industrial and Manufacturing Engineering (26 citations). Chetan Badgujar has collaborated with scholars based in United States, India and Philippines. Frequent co-authors include Alwin Poulose, Stephen Welch, Paul R. Armstrong, James F. Campbell, Lester O. Pordesimo, Alison R. Gerken, Sanjoy Das, Ajay Sharda, Brian McCornack and Sindhu Jagadamma. Their work appears in journals such as Sensors, Computers and Electronics in Agriculture and Journal of Field Robotics.
